Output ebdaf1ba5108e31b4fe331ce45af01d35cc97b492ba260ee0cd3c8d1d1ab4266:5

value
7104781
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c695cf540d552d814257273e6433a7da285a70b6 OP_EQUAL
address
3Ko3BVtRjZxwwV1mywPkQmEZEba9o1S1WX
transaction
ebdaf1ba5108e31b4fe331ce45af01d35cc97b492ba260ee0cd3c8d1d1ab4266
spent
true